We haven't done any cycles and don't have anything coming up soon. My husband was just diagnosed with varicocele which explains his low sperm count and probably why my FET didn't work in Feb. Varicocele can cause DNA fragmentation but you can't see it because the sperm still looks normal. I scheduled an appointment for him with a urologist on a whim last week and he got diagnosed. We were pretty upset. He's trying to get the surgery scheduled ASAP. I can't believe my RE never recommended him see a urologist or mention that varicocele is the reason for low sperm 40% of the time! We did all our testing back in September, so they've known for a while. She just did blood tests and said basically there wasn't anything they could do to fix it or tell us why his sperm was low. I feel like the IVF/FET cycle we did was a waste and I wish we could try again for free. After his surgery, it takes at least 3 months for his sperm to become normal and there's no guarantee it'll increase, but it'll at least stop decreasing.
